Abstract: Detecting and responding to security events in Java applications is critical. Security incidents can be detected by logging, capturing exceptions, and using intrusion detection systems (IDS); and responding to security incidents by isolating infected systems, fixing vulnerabilities, notifying relevant parties, and improving security measures. In actual practice, Java applications can effectively detect and respond to security events and reduce security risks by recording login requests, capturing login exceptions, and using IDS to detect malicious activities.
Secure Programming in Java: How to Detect and Respond to Security Incidents
Secure Programming in Java is critical because it helps protect applications Programs are protected from security attacks. Detecting and responding to security incidents is part of ensuring application security. This article will guide you on how to detect and respond to security incidents in Java applications.
Record
Exception handling
Intrusion Detection System (IDS)
Isolate the infected system
Fix vulnerabilities
Notification and Forensics
Improve security measures
Consider a web application using Spring Boot. The application has a login page that accepts user credentials. To detect and respond to security events, the application:
If the IDS detects suspicious traffic, the application isolates the infected server and alerts the IT security team. The IT security team will investigate the incident, fix the vulnerability and notify stakeholders. The application also records the circumstances of the incident as it occurred for forensic analysis.
By implementing these measures, applications can effectively detect and respond to security events, thereby reducing security risks.
The above is the detailed content of Java Security Programming: How to Detect and Respond to Security Incidents?. For more information, please follow other related articles on the PHP Chinese website!